Indiana Code § 31-17-2-11

Temporary custodian

Sec. 11. (a) If, in a proceeding for custody or modification of custody under IC 31-15 , this chapter, IC 31-17-4 , IC 31-17-6 , or IC 31-17-7 , the court: (1) requires supervision during the noncustodial parent's parenting time privileges; or (2) suspends the noncustodial parent's parenting time privileges; the court shall enter a conditional order naming a temporary custodian for the child.       (b) A temporary custodian named by the court under this section receives temporary custody of a child upon the death of the child's custodial parent.       (c) Upon the death of a custodial parent, a temporary custodian named by a court under this section may petition the court having probate jurisdiction over the estate of the child's custodial parent for an order under IC 29-3-3-6 naming the temporary custodian as the temporary guardian of the child. [Pre-1997 Recodification Citation: 31-1-11.5-27.]
